Its not only Macey.What sort of training did our fullbacks have with Premiership sides.They seem to lack the basics of how to defend!
i agree that our full backs looked every inch non league standard yesterday.

To be fair, our full backs are being overloaded. The midfield is so narrow that most of the opposition managers seem to work out that its all rather easy playing 1/2 around the stranded full backs. I like Lamerias going forward but whichever side he plays on gets no protection at all. Also, sometimes our full backs seem to get pulled in closer to our centre backs, leaving space on both wings. Is that our game plan (which I think it is otherwise they would have had a rocket up their backsides and told to sit out wider).
And yet we didn’t concede from open play yesterday, so one could argue the defensive set up is working. Unfortunately we can’t defend set pieces not one but two free headers for the first goal, followed by two free headers for the rest, weak defending by poor defenders is our problem. As for full backs people got on the back of Mellor and Taylor-Sinclair but these two are a massive downgrade on them, one thing I’ve learnt this season is the premier league U21 is no preparation for the grind of real league football.
